North Korean expert: Stoltenberg's visit to Japan and South Korea is aimed at creating an Asian version of NATO

The actions of the Secretary General of the North Atlantic Alliance, Jens Stoltenberg, foreshadow the beginning of confrontation and war in the Asia-Pacific region. They significantly aggravate the already difficult situation in the Asia-Pacific region.

This is how North Korean expert Kim Dong Myung, representing the scientific Society of International Politics of the DPRK, reacted to the recent visit of the NATO Secretary General to Japan and South Korea. His article was published by the local agency KCNA.

He called Stoltenberg's visit a "prelude to war" in the region.

South Korea and Japan, which are trying to draw an uninvited guest into the region and implement their goals, should understand that they are bringing a security crisis closer

Kim Dong-myung thinks.

In his opinion, the North Atlantic Alliance embodies war and confrontation. He believes that Stoltenberg's visit to Japan and South Korea increases the risk of the emergence of prerequisites for a new "cold war", the arena of which this time will be the Asia-Pacific region.

Stoltenberg's visit is aimed at inciting the creation of an Asian version of NATO

- the author comes to this conclusion by putting it in the title of his article.

Stoltenberg's trip to East Asia took place this weekend. It will last until February 1 inclusive. During the visit, the Secretary General of the North Atlantic Alliance held a series of bilateral meetings with South Korean officials, after which he went to Japan.
